EDA awards over $8 million in grants for economic development projects in Maricopa County in 2022

In 2022, the U.S. Economic Development Administration (EDA) awarded a total of $8,856,928 in grants for economic development projects in Maricopa County, Arizona.

The largest grant in the county—$5,898,898—was awarded to the Arizona Office of Tourism.

The following table shows how much the EDA invested in projects across all Arizona counties in 2022.

Total EDA Grant Awards by Arizona Counties (2022)
RankCountyTotal
1Maricopa County$8,856,928
2Cochise County$6,414,006
3Navajo County$4,678,831
4Yavapai County$3,930,603
5Pima County$1,119,999
6Pinal County$610,000
7Coconino County$500,000
8Santa Cruz County$300,000
